




下载本文档
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、精品文档全自动洗衣机PLC控制系统专业班级:电气工程及其自动化学号学生姓名指导教师设计时间2013 年 6 月 17 日3欢迎。下载全自动洗衣机PLC控制实训报告一、 实习目的:可编程控制课程是一门实践性很强的课程,通过训练实习可以进一步了解主机性能、结构和原理,使学生熟悉传统的电器控制技术和可编程控制器的实际应用,熟悉编程软件,掌握编程方法。提高学生发现问题、分析问题和解决问题的能力,培养学生独立工作的能力。 通过对实验现象的观察、调试和分析,加深对基本理论的理解。增强学生对今后工作的适应 性和提高处理现场实际问题的能力。随着科技日新月异,人民生活水平不断提高, 消费者对家庭电气自动器自动化
2、的需求不 断加大,其中全自动洗衣机占很重要的位置。目前,市场上销售的洗衣机品种繁多,更新换代快,从普通型到半自动,洗衣机自动化程度越来越高,操作越来越方便,容量越来越大。 总体来, 高效节能、节水以及环保的全自动洗衣机一直在市场上占主导地位。二总体设计;1.1全自动洗衣机 PLC控制的控制要求1、系统功能描述全自动洗衣机由内外桶,进水口,启动和停止按钮,控制器,进水按钮,水位开关,排 水口和洗涤电机组成。全自动洗衣机的进水和排水分别有进水电磁阀和排水电磁阀来执行。进水时通过电控系统把进水阀打开,经进水管将水注入外桶,排水时,通过电控系统使排水阀打开,又将水由外桶排到机外。洗衣机正转,反转由洗涤
3、电机驱动波轮正反来实现,此时脱水桶并不旋转。 脱水时,通过电控系统将离合器合上,由洗涤电机带动内桶正转进行甩干;高低水位开关分别用来测高低水位;启动按钮用来启动洗衣机工作;停止按钮用来实现紧急下手动停止进水排水脱水及报警;排水按钮用来实现手动排水。2. 全自动洗衣机的工作流程全自动洗衣机的单循环工作流程示意图如图1-2所示。图1-2全自动洗衣机的单循环工作流程示意图3全自动洗衣机的工作原理 洗衣机的进水、排水分别由进水电磁阀和排水电磁阀执行。 洗涤正转、反转由洗涤电动机驱动波盘正、反转来实现。 脱水时,由脱水电磁离合器合上、排水电磁阀吸合,洗涤电动机正转进行甩干。洗涤完成由 蜂鸣器报警。1.1
4、.2 洗衣机控制要求(1)按下启动按钮及水位选择开关。(2)进水阀门打开直到高(中、低)水位,关水。(3)2S 后开始洗涤(4)洗涤时,正转 30S,停2S,然后反转30S,停2S。(5)如此循环5次,总共320S后开始排水,排空后脱水 30S。(6) 开始清洗,重复(2)(5)要求,清洗两遍。( 7)清洗完成,报警 3S 并自动停机。( 8)若按下停车按钮,可手动排水(不脱水)和手动脱水(不计数)。1.2全自动洗衣机控制系统的PLC选型和资源配置1.21 I/O 地址分配由于 S7-200 224 CPU 模块有 14 点数字量输入, 10 点数字量输出,所以不需要再增加扩展 模块。模块上的
5、输入端对应的输入地址是 I0.0 I1.2 ,输出端对应的输出地址是 Q0.0 Q1.01.2.2 模块功能概述CPU模块采用西门子公司的 6ES7214-1AD23-0XB0模块。由于该模块采用直流 24V供电(直流晶 体管输出 ),有 14 点数字量输入和 10点数字量输出,完全能满足全自动洗衣机控制系统的 要求,所以不在需要另外的数字量输入 /输出模块。1.3 全自动洗衣机控制系统程序设计和调试1.3.1 编程软件以西门子公司为 S7-200PLC设计的V3.2 STEP 7 MiCroWlN SP4 编程软件为例。1.3.2 程序的流程图、构成和相关设置1. 流程图正常运行流程图 正常
6、运行流程图如图 1-4 所示。流程图描述 :按下启动按扭 , 开始进水 ;进水到规定高度 , 使水位开关接通 , 实现洗涤正转 ,并停止进水 ; 洗 涤正转30S后,停止2秒,反转30S后,停2秒。计数器加1,累计洗涤次数;若未满5次则重 复进行洗涤 ,直至洗涤达到 5次,开始排水 .由于排水,水位降低,当水位低于规定下限水位时 排空检测开关接通,开始脱水,脱水30S后,计数器加1,脱水停止.然后再返回到进水动作 重 复上述过程 3 次, 报警并停机精品文档7欢迎下载图1-4正常运行的流程图2. 程序的构成这个程序只有自动方式。在自动方式下,PLC将运行已经设置好的程序和参数(用于全自动洗衣机
7、一切都工作正常的情况下)。3. 程序的下载、安装和调试将各个输入/输出端子和实际控制系统中的按钮、所需控制设备正确连接,完成硬件的安装。 全自动洗衣机程序是由 V3.2 STEP 7 MiCroWlN SP4 编程软件的指令完成。若要修改程序, 先将PLC设定在SToPI犬态下,运行编程软件,打开全自动洗衣机程序,即可在线调试。1.4全自动洗衣机PLC控制系统程序1.4.1系统资源分配1. 数字量输入部分全自动洗衣机控制系统的输入有启动、停止、高水位、中水位、低水位、手动排水和手动脱 水按钮以及高水位、中水位、低水位和排空检测开关共11个输入点。具体的输入分配如表1-1所示。表1-1输入地址分
8、配名称符号地址启动按钮SB1I0.0停止按钮SB2I0.1高水位按钮SB3I0.2中水位按钮SB4I0.3低水位按钮SB5I0.4排空检测开关ST1I0.5咼水位检测开关ST2I0.6中水位检测开关ST3I0.7低水位检测开关ST4I1.0手动排水按钮SB6I1.1手动脱水按钮SB7I1.22. 数字量输出部分全自动洗衣机控制系统的外部设备有进水电磁阀、排水电磁阀、正/反转洗涤电动机、蜂鸣器、指示灯等。具体的输出分配如表1-2所示。表1-2输出地址分配名称符号地址启动指令J1Q0.0进水阀控制继电器J2Q0.1电动机正转及脱水继电器J3Q0.2电动机反转继电器J4Q0.3排水阀控制继电器J5Q
9、0.4报警蜂鸣器HAQ0.5高水位指示灯HL1Q0.6中水位指示灯HL2Q0.7低水位指示灯HL3Q1.03.定时器部分具体的定时器分配如表1-3所示。表1-3 定时器分配定时器功能T37延时2秒开始洗涤T38洗涤正转定时30秒T39洗涤反转定时30秒T40脱水定时30秒T30报警定时3秒4计数器部分具体的计数器分配如表 1-4所示。表1-4计数器分配计数器功能C1洗涤循环计数5次C2清洗和漂洗计数3次1.4.2接线图:空出五行1.4.3源程序1.启动全自动洗衣机Q0.0是启动输出,M0.1是启动辅助继电器,当洗衣机的启动按钮按下时,Q0.0和M0.1得电。它的指令程序为:Network开始洗
10、涤LDI0.0OM0.1ANC2ANI0.1=M0.1=Q0.0所对应的梯形图如图1-5 所示精品文档l- )图1-5 启动指令梯形图2.进水阀控制洗衣机启动后,再按下水位选择开关,进水电磁阀得电,洗衣机开始进水。当所选择水位的限位开关动作后,进水电磁阀释放,洗衣机停止进水。它的指令程序为:NetWork 2进水阀控制LD M0.1EULD I0.5EUOLDO M0.3AN M0.2=M0.3NetWOrk 3LD I0.2AN I0.6LD I0.3AN I0.7OLDLD I0.4AN I1.0OLDA M0.3=Q0.1NetWOrk 4LD Q0.1EDTON T37, +20Net
11、WOrk 5LD T37O M0.2AN C1A M0.1=M0.2所对应的梯形图如图1-6所示图1-6进水阀控制梯形图3. 洗涤控制当进水电磁阀释放2秒后,洗衣机开始洗涤。洗涤时,正转 30秒,停2秒,然后反转 30秒,停2秒,然后反转30秒,停2秒,如此循环5次,总共320秒。它的指令程序为:NetWork 6正转及脱水控制LD M0.29欢迎下载精品文档ANT38ANQ0.3AM0.1LDI0.5ANT40ANQ0.3AM0.1OLDLDI1.2ANM0.1OLD=Q0.2Network 7LDM0.2ANT39TON T38, +300Network 8 反转控制LDT38ANT39A
12、NI0.5AM0.1Q0.3Network 9LDQ0.3TON T39, +300Network 10LDT39EDLDT40EDCTU C1, +5 所对应的梯形图如 1-7 所示 三;心得体会:持续一周的关于全自动洗衣机PLC控制的课程设计已经结束了,通过此次PLC程序设计实践 , 我实在是获益不浅 !PLC 是今年刚接触的一门新课,刚开始对 这门课程很干兴趣, 可是学起来的时候感觉有点难度,所以学起来的有点畏惧感,以致没怎么学好!每次上实训课的时候,虽然都是尝试着去操作,可还是只会简 单的输入程序。 这次全自动洗衣机 PLC控制课程设计让我进一步熟悉了PLC程序设计,而且得到了用PLC
13、程序设计解决实际问题的宝贵经验 ! PLC 程序设计是一门重要专业 基础课程,是数据结构,操作系统,数据 库原理和软件工程等后继课程的基础。 适用于大型系统软件和应用软件的开发。经过这一个星期的实践学习,使我对PLC程序设计有了更进一步的认识和了解。在不长的时间里我明白了,不仅仅是要重视,而且要通过不断的上机操作才能更好地学习这门课程。在课程设计这一个星期里, 我认识到我有很多不足 得地方。 首先是在理论知识上, 有一些指令还不是很清楚。 但通过这次实训, 我 感觉自己有了很大的提高。 通过设计实践,使我在很多方面的认识有所提高。在这次实训过程中我也 遇到了很多难题。但在通过查阅 资料,以及向
14、同学请教后,也终于成功的运行了 课程设计所要求的程序。这次程序设计是 我在PLC程序的思想下第一次整体完成的程序设计,所以还有很多的不完美的地方,希望老师予以指出和改正。在这次课程设计的过程中,我认识到学好PLC要重视实践操作,不仅仅是学习 PLC程序设计,还是其它的课 程设计,以及其它方面的知识都要重在实践,不能只是学习和重视 书本上的理论 知识,所以日后在学习过程中,我会更加注视实践操作,使自己更好地学好 PLC 这门课程 .通过这次实训, 我们了解到其实编一个程序也不像刚开始所想象中的那么难,那么复 杂,只要我 们肯用心用脑,肯去花功夫钻研就会一定会有收获,其实在课程设计中运用的 很 多知识在课堂上老师都已经很详细讲过,但我们就是缺少了那一份灵动,所以我学到了除了要有扎实的基本功外,有一点点的变通的灵泛性还是必要的。总之我们倾心投入,大家都很努力,为了课程设计能够顺利通过,我们查阅了很多资料,也请教了老师,这一周时间很快就过去了,但这一周过的很愉快,相信加上我的坚持不懈,以后一定会在 PLC程序设计的学习中得到更多的知识和经验!这次设计,让我进一步的了解了 PLC程序设计,而且还得到了用 PLC程序设计解决实际问 题的宝贵经验!经过这一周的课程设计,感觉收 获很大,对PLC也产生了更大的 兴趣,对程序设计思想有了初步的理解和体会,
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2025年教师招聘之《小学教师招聘》通关练习题库包含答案详解(达标题)
- 教师招聘之《小学教师招聘》考试历年机考真题集【培优b卷】附答案详解
- 2025年教师招聘之《小学教师招聘》能力检测试卷及参考答案详解【突破训练】
- 考点攻克自考专业(行政管理)测试卷及完整答案【夺冠】
- 2025年教师招聘之《幼儿教师招聘》练习题包含答案详解【巩固】
- 2025年二级建造师《建筑工程管理与实务》真题及答案及解析AB卷
- 2025年教师招聘之《幼儿教师招聘》练习题库及参考答案详解(精练)
- 教师招聘之《小学教师招聘》能力提升打印大全(有一套)附答案详解
- 教师招聘之《幼儿教师招聘》复习试题附答案详解(预热题)
- 2025年教师招聘之《幼儿教师招聘》能力检测试卷完整参考答案详解
- 四川省普通高中2024届高三上学期学业水平考试数学试题(解析版)
- 《office培训教程》课件
- 心内科常用药物王芳
- 全国优质课一等奖小学四年级教科版科学《声音是怎样产生的》公开课课件(内嵌音频视频)
- 部编(统编)版语文二年级上册每课练习题(全册)
- 电信云网工程师-云网融合(客户IT上云)备考试题库(集团网大版)
- 《新媒体导论》(第二版)课件全套 -第1-9章 理解新媒体:多重属性的复合-新媒体文化:流动的亚文化
- 阿那亚分析研究报告
- 电梯术语中英文对照表
- 《医学生物学》-第一章医学生物学绪论-2010
- 抓机施工方案
评论
0/150
提交评论